Home
Taxonomies
States
Healthcare Providers
Doctors and Physicians
Search
1 results for
Ocularist
in San Francisco, California
D Danz & Sons Inc
NPI 1205192085
Ocularist
450 SUTTER STREET, SAN FRANCISCO, CA 94108-4206
415-392-3080
More information